Levada: Changes to Congregation for the Doctrine of the Faith due at the end of June

marco tosatti
rome

Reliable sources inside the Vatican say it is very likely that there will be changes at the top of the Congregation for the Doctrine of the Faith this month. The retirement of the current head of the Congregation, the American William Levada will be announced publicly some time around the feast of Ss. Peter and Paul. Levada has asked the Pope to be relieved from his office, since he wants to go back to the United States.

 

 

Gerhard Mueller is a man with a remarkable personality, who exerts a certain influence over Benedict XVI.  Although not one of the Pope’s closest friends, he is certainly a significant figure from an academic point of view and this establishes a tie between them.  He also played, and still plays, an important role in the creation and work of the German born foundation which is in charge of preparing and publishing Joseph Ratzinger/Benedict XVI’s literary works.

 

 

Mueller is a great admirer and friend of one of the most debated and problematic characters of LT, Gustavo Gutiérrez.  He had some very warm words of praise for him and for LT back in 2008 during a public event in Lima, South America, which celebrated the honorary degree awarded to Gutierrez by the Pontifical University of Peru. Gutierrez  has been in the Holy See's sights in recent weeks.  The bishop of Regensburg has never hidden his admiration for his 83 year old Peruvian friend and teacher.
